Draw against Fürth: Schalke’s mini-series stopped

As of: December 15, 2023 9:08 p.m

After two wins in a row, FC Schalke 04 suffered a small setback in the 2nd Bundesliga. In the home game against SpVgg Greuther Fürth, Schalke couldn’t get past a 2-2 (1-0) draw.

Schalke took the lead twice through youngster Keke Topp (30th minute) and Kenan Karaman (73rd). Branimir Hrgota (50th) and Simon Asta (77th) equalized Fürth. The Franconians are unbeaten for the seventh game in a row and temporarily moved past HSV into third place in the table. Schalke continues to tread water in mid-table and remains 13th.

In front of 60,000 spectators in the Schalke Arena, an entertaining second division game developed from the start. Both teams acted on equal terms despite different table regions, and both teams showed the self-confidence that they had boosted in the past few weeks.

Schalke in particular appeared to be stable at the beginning – this was also due to a very young man in whom coach Geraerts trusted from the start: Keke Topp.

Schalke’s top takes the lead

“I expect a lot of movement from him”, Karel Geraerts had demanded of the young top player before the game, who was in the starting line-up for the first time under the Belgian, also because Brian Lasme had to pass. And Topp delivered. After exactly half an hour of play, the doorbell rang in the Fürth goal.

Blendi Idrizi played a ball wonderfully behind the Fürth chain. Topp picked up the ball and, without hesitation, boldly shot it with his left into the far corner – a nice hit and the first professional goal for the 19-year-old striker. Also: the 17th goalscorer this season for Schalke – a league high.

Terodde missed the 2-0 for Schalke

Topps’ experienced strike partner Simon Terodde could or should have made it 2-0 shortly before half-time. But the veteran missed a free-standing ball in front of the Fürth goal.

Schalke didn’t go into the break with the lead undeservedly. However, the Franconians had the better start to the second half. Armindo Sieb passed a ball to Hrgota. The Swede initially failed with a lob to Schalke keeper Ralf Fährmann, and then he just had to push the rebound over the line.

Asta equalizes for Fürth

But Karaman put Schalke back in the lead after a nice combination from Tino Tempelmann and Derry Murkin. But Schalke’s joy didn’t last long.

Simon Asta equalized for SpVgg coach Alexander Zorninger’s team just four minutes later. Tobias Mohr didn’t hit a ball away, Asta was there and hit the ball over the line. Schalke had to survive the last ten minutes outnumbered because Englishman Murkin picked up a yellow-red card after a foul.

Schalke after winter break against HSV, Fürth in Paderborn

The “Royal Blues” will be challenged against HSV in the new year (Saturday, January 20, 2024 at 8:30 p.m.). The SpVgg are heading to Paderborn (Sunday, January 20, 2024 at 1:30 p.m.).
